What Is Plantar Fasciitis?
Plantar fasciitis | Plantar heel pain syndrome
Plantar fasciitis is a common cause of heel pain, often presenting as a sharp, stabbing sensation in the heel that is worst with the first steps in the morning or after prolonged inactivity. It results from overuse or microtears and inflammation of the plantar fascia - the fibrous band connecting the heel bone (calcaneus) to the toes.
Risk Factors & Causes
- Excess bodyweight and obesity, increasing load on plantar tissues
- High arches (pes cavus) or flat feet (pes planus), creating biomechanical stresses
- Occupations requiring long periods of standing
- Poor or unsupportive footwear lacking cushioning or arch support
- Tight calf muscles or limited ankle dorsiflexion
Symptoms & Clinical Features
Key symptoms include:
- Intense heel pain on first weight-bearing steps after rest (e.g. morning)
- Pain after prolonged standing or walking
- Increased discomfort after non-weight-bearing activities when resuming walking
- Localized tenderness at the medial calcaneal tuberosity
Conservative Treatment Strategies
Stretching & Strengthening
Numerous studies support stretching the calf muscles and plantar fascia to reduce heel pain and improve flexibility. Â
Examples:
- Calf stretch: Lean wall stretch — one leg behind, heel flat on ground, hold 30s × 3 times.
- Towel stretch: Sit, loop a towel around the forefoot, gently pull to flex the toes upward.
- Toe curls / marble pickup: Use toes to grip and lift small objects to strengthen intrinsic foot muscles.
Supportive Footwear & Orthotic Inserts
Choosing shoes with shock-absorbing soles, stable heel counters and good arch support is critical. Custom or prefabricated orthotic insoles help distribute pressure, support alignment and unload the plantar fascia. Clinical trials in the British Journal of Sports Medicine demonstrate significant symptom reduction when orthotics complement stretching regimes.Â
Night Splints
Night splints maintain gentle dorsiflexion of the foot overnight. This keeps the plantar fascia and Achilles tendon gently stretched, reducing morning “first-step” pain. Evidence from podiatric and orthopaedic literature supports their use in both subacute and chronic cases.Â
Manual Therapy & Self-Massage
Physical therapy, deep tissue massage, myofascial release and joint mobilisations can decrease pain and improve function. Rolling a massage ball or frozen water bottle under the arch (scrolling it gently) is a convenient home method to relieve tension.Â
Lifestyle Adjustments & Weight Control
Losing excess body weight reduces chronic stress on the plantar fascia. Low-impact exercises such as swimming, cycling or aquatic therapy provide cardiovascular benefits without aggravating the foot. Studies show weight reduction correlates with symptom improvement in overweight patients.Â
Advanced & Adjunctive Therapies
Shockwave Therapy (ESWT)
Extracorporeal Shock Wave Therapy (ESWT) is used when conservative treatments fail. High-energy acoustic waves stimulate tissue repair in chronic plantar fascia lesions. Multiple clinical trials report positive outcomes in pain reduction and functional improvement, especially when combined with other conservative modalities.Â
Platelet-Rich Plasma (PRP) Injections
PRP involves injecting a concentrated sample of the patient’s own platelets into the damaged fascia to promote healing and regeneration. Emerging evidence (e.g. *American Journal of Sports Medicine*) suggests measurable improvements in pain and tissue quality for recalcitrant cases.Â
Surgery (Last Resort)
Surgical intervention is considered only after 6–12 months of failed conservative care. Techniques include partial release of the plantar fascia or excision of degenerative tissue. Success rates are high, though recovery is lengthy and risks (e.g. arch instability) should be weighed carefully.Â
Recovery Timeline & Prognosis
In many cases, patients experience symptom relief within 6–12 weeks with consistent conservative treatment. However, more severe or chronic cases may take several months to fully resolve. The combination of stretching, orthoses, manual therapy and patient adherence is key.Â
Considerations & Best Practices
In Australia, clinicians should account for local conditions such as:
- Frequent use of hard surfaces (e.g. concrete, tiles) increasing cumulative load on feet.
- Climate influences on footwear - open shoes, thongs, minimal support footwear may aggravate symptoms.
- Access to public health services and reimbursement constraints on advanced treatments (e.g. ESWT, PRP).
- Encouraging patients to adopt orthoses, strething routines and footwear changes given the outdoor, active lifestyle typical in many regions.
